[context] Store context messages in rollouts (#2243)
## Summary Currently, we use request-time logic to determine the user_instructions and environment_context messages. This means that neither of these values can change over time as conversations go on. We want to add in additional details here, so we're migrating these to save these messages to the rollout file instead. This is simpler for the client, and allows us to append additional environment_context messages to each turn if we want ## Testing - [x] Integration test coverage - [x] Tested locally with a few turns, confirmed model could reference environment context and cached token metrics were reasonably high
